CA 2-6-0 #2401 - Chicago & Alton |
Description: |
This Mogul type locomotive, built by Burnham, Wms & Co in 1899 for the Chicago & Alton, sits outside the Joliet roundhouse. Specifics - originally built as a class F3 Mogul with 57" drivers, 200 psi boiler pressure, compound 20x28" cylinders, engine weight of 159,800 lb, tractive effort of 30,710 lb. In the 1920's, they were refitted with 62" drivers with a loss in tractive effort. The class of locomotives was simplified later, restored 57" drivers and reclassified as K-18. Most of the class was either sold off when B&O took control or scrapped before the 1940's. I could not find the disposition of this loco. No photographer listed. |

EJE 0-8-0 #579 - Elgin, Joliet & Eastern Rwy |
Description: |
This beefy 0-8-0 yard switcher started life out as Chicago, Lake Shore & Eastern Rwy 2-8-0 #579 (serial #44414). Records show that this was scrapped in September of 1948, the same date as this photo so this may be the last time it was seen before the scrapper's torch. No photographer was listed. built by Alco-Pittsburgh in August of 1907. After the CLS&E was merged into the Elgin, Joliet and Eastern that same year, this loco fell on the EJE roster. In April of 1931, it was converted to the 0-8-0 you see here. |

EJE 2-8-2 #738 - Elgin, Joliet & Eastern Rwy |
Description: |
A pair of sister 2-8-2 Mikados built by Aclo-Brooks in March of 1918 sit side by side in the Joliet yard. EJE #738 lasted until being sold to the Purdy Co as scrap in September of 1948, the month of the photo. This may be the last photo that was ever taken of this and EJE 743 who was also sold at the same time. #739 Specs - serial #58214, 63" drivers, 185 psi boiler pressure, 28x30" cylinders, engine weight of 313,9600 lb, tractive effort of 58,707 lb. #743 - serial #58218. EJ&E DT-6-6-2000 118 |
Description: |
EJ&E DT-6-6-2000 118 at Joliet, Illinois on February 13, 1965, Kodachrome by Chuck Zeilfr. The EJ&E owned the original Baldwin DT-6-6-2000 demonstrator (EJ&E 100) and 25 more production units, out of 46 totgl units built by Baldwin. All except numbers 100 and 118 were rebuilt in the late 1950's, with 10 units receiving new Baldwin model 606A diesels in place of their 606SC's, and 14 went to EMD for installation of 12-567C diesel. Number 118 was reitred in December 1966 and sold to Industrial/Maintenance Service. |

EJ&E DRS-6-6-1500 501 |
Description: |
EJ&E DRS-6-6-1500 501 at Joliet, Illinois on February 13, 1965, Kodachrome by Chuck Zeiler. Built in January 1949 as Bessemer & Lake Erie 402 (c/n 73989), one of seven built for the B&LE, this unit (and one other) was purchased in March 1956 by EJ&E. It first worked wearing B&LE paint scheme with EJ&E under the window, it was later painted with orange over black. It was retired in June 1973 and sold to Striegel Equipment Corporation. Although built in 1949, this design dated back to 1944, and included three models; DRS-6-4-1500 (Diesel Road Switcher, 6 axles, 4 traction motors, 1500 horsepower), DRS-4-4-1500, and DRS-6-6-1500. It was powered by Baldwin's 608SC (SC = SuperCharged, or today, turbocharged) diesel prime mover driving a Westinghouse 489-B main generator powering six Westinghuse 370 series traction motors. To make room for the middle traction motor, the center axle was offset. The long hood was considered the Front of the locomotive. The C&NW placed the order for the first production DRS-6-6-1500's in 1948, and by 1952, the 608SC prime mover was replaced by the 608A, and the DRS model was replaced by the AS model. The final tally was; 91 DRS-6-4-1500's (62 for export), 35 DRS-4-4-1500's (3 for export), and 83 DRS-6-6-1500's (all domestic). |

EJ&E DT-6-6-2000 704 |
Description: |
EJ&E DT-6-6-2000 704 at Joliet, Illinois on February 13, 1965, Kodachrome by Chuck Zeiler. Number 704 was built in March 1948 as EJ&E 104 (c/n 73712), originally equipped with two Baldwin 606SC (SC = Super Charged, utilizing an Elliot BF-34 turbocharger) six-cylinder diesel prime movers. It was rebuilt during December 1960 by EJ&E and the 606SC's were replaced with 606A's. The 606A's improvements over the 606SC included a newly-designed Elliot H-503 turbocharger, new web plates to improve alignment between the prime mover and main generator, heavier and dynamically-balanced crankshaft and conndcting rods, improved lubrication, and new mounting points to reduce operating shocks, and resulting in an increase in horsepower from 1000 (606SC) to 1325 (606A), pretty good for six cylinders. This unit was retired in February 197< and traded to EMD. |

EJ&E DT-6-6-2000 921 |
Description: |
EJ&E Baldwin/EMD DT-6-6-2000 921 at Joliet, Illinois on February 13, 1965, Kodachrome by Chuck Zeiler. Number 921 was built by Baldwin in August 1948 (c/n 73729) as EJ&E 121. Originally powered by two Baldwin Model 606SC diesels with Westinghouse electrical gear, it was repowered by EMD in April 1957 with two 567C prime movers. However, because of the Westinghouse electrical gear, which was reused, the prime movers could not produce the full 1200 horsepower at 800 rpm, but were limited to 625 rpm to protect the main generators from flashng over. This had a side effect of being hard of the 567C's which suffered from poor lubrication and overheating. Eventually adjustments were made and the repowering proved to be a tolerable success. The EMD hoods were tapered at the bottom to fit the narrow Baldwin frame, and special handrail stanchions were fashioned to allow space for the passage of personnel around the wider hoods. This unit was retired in July 1976. |
